Web18 mrt. 2024 · The next is that Red Sunset has a fast growth rate whereas October Glory Maple grows a little slower. Also, the crown shape of the October Glory Maple is rounded whereas the Red Sunset Maple is pyramidal in shape. In autumn Red Sunset turns red earlier than October Glory and therefore has a longer period of interest in autumn. Hence, depending on what you seek for … WebIt typically grows 40-60’ tall with a rounded to oval crown. It grows faster than Norway and sugar maples, but slower than silver maple. In northern states, red maple usually occurs in wet bottomland, river flood plains and wet woods, but in Missouri it typically frequents drier, rocky upland areas.
